Database
文章平均质量分 80
iteye_14216
这个作者很懒,什么都没留下…
展开
-
Berkely DB Java Edition学习笔记一
Berkely DB对于高并发、要求速度快的应用来说是个不错的选择,mysql就是用BDB实现的(mysql的后台) ,mysql快,BDB比mysql还要快N倍。BDB是一种嵌入式的、非关系数据库,它与其他的关系数据库RMDBS不同,它没有提供SQL,而是提供了自己的访问接口。作为一种嵌入式的数据库,它是进程内模式的,也就是说它和应用程序在同一内存空间运行,所以速度要高很多,与嵌入式的数据库如D...2008-03-23 10:47:44 · 151 阅读 · 0 评论 -
mysql 和 postgresql 常见命令对照
一、通用区别postgresql 的客户端命令行 psql 命令在很大程度上接受很多和mysql类似的命令行参数,比如 -h 都是帮助。这里列举一些明显的区别:mysql -u 对应的是 psql -U,在psql里头用大写的U参数指定数据库用户。mysql -P (指定端口号)对应的是 psql -p,在psql里头用小写的p参数指定端口号。mysql -p 指定密码...2012-02-03 16:23:49 · 758 阅读 · 0 评论 -
[zz] mysql 备份与还原
本文讨论 MySQL 的备份和恢复机制,以及如何维护数据表,包括最主要的两种表类型:MyISAM 和 Innodb ,文中设计的 MySQL 版本为 5.0.22。目前 MySQL 支持的免费备份工具有:mysqldump、mysqlhotcopy ,还可以用 SQL 语法进行备份:BACKUP TABLE 或者 SELECT INTO OUTFILE ,又或者备份二进制日...2010-04-12 21:50:44 · 81 阅读 · 0 评论 -
mysql设置可远程连接
方法一:mysql>update user set host=hostname where user=usernamemysql>flush privileges; 其中hostname为主机或者ip名,%为任意ip方法二 通过授权:grant 权限 on 数据库名.表名 to 用户@登录主机 identified by "用户密码"; mysql>...2010-03-28 00:32:41 · 73 阅读 · 0 评论 -
mysql无法通过mysqld.sock连接错误的解决方法
今天发现mysql无故无法连接,出现错误: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2) 重启一下mysql$ service mysql restart 重启失败。发现/var/run/mysqld/不存在于是...2010-03-27 23:53:57 · 904 阅读 · 0 评论 -
Mysql数据库优化学习之三 索引优化(二)
转载请标明出处: http://fuliang.iteye.com/blog/1071157高性能的索引策略创建正确的索引和恰当的使用它,对查询的性能起到关键的作用。我们已经介绍了各种不同的索引的能力和弱点。下面我们将介绍索引的威力所在。有很多的创建和选择使用索引的有效方式,因为有很多特殊情况的优化和特殊行为。孤立列如果你不将索引列孤立出来,MySQL通常无法用到索...2011-06-06 23:36:57 · 111 阅读 · 0 评论 -
Mysql数据库优化学习之二 索引优化(一)
转载请标明出处: http://fuliang.iteye.com/blog/1063352 索引基础知识索引是帮助MySQL有效检索数据的一种数据结构,它是获得高性能的关键,但是人们常常忘记或者错误的理解了它,所以索引通常是现实中最常出现的性能问题。当你的数据变得很大时,索引变得非常重要,即使很轻负载的数据库没有恰当的索引,随着数据的增加,性能也会很快的下降。MySQL使用索...2011-05-29 00:25:43 · 163 阅读 · 0 评论 -
使用ruby操作MongoDB
MongoDB是基于文档、schema-free的、开源的数据库,可以操作JSON格式的数据和CouchDB类似。从http://www.mongodb.org/display/DOCS/Downloads下载MongoDB解压 mongodb-linux-i686-1.2.4.tgz tar xvf mongodb-linux-i686-1.2.4.tgz mv mon...原创 2010-03-04 00:24:56 · 481 阅读 · 0 评论 -
postgresql导入导出数据
导出[quote]pg_dump -U user database -t tablename -f dump.sql[/quote]导入[quote]createdb -U user databasepsql -U user -d database -f dump.sql[/quote]从文件中load,已tab分割,如果是其他分割可以加上with delim...原创 2010-09-19 13:49:17 · 241 阅读 · 0 评论 -
Mysql数据库优化学习之一 Schema优化
对一个设计拙劣或者没有做index的schma进行优化,可以很大程度的改善性能。如果想获得很好的性能,就需要对你运行的特定的queries来设计schema和索引,你需要估计不同类query的性能需求,和使用的频度,以及需要检索的字段和检索的条件。优化是一个权衡,索引可以提高检索速度,但是会降低更新速度,一个反范式的schema可能会在某些查询下加快速度,但在其他情况下可能降低速度...原创 2011-05-12 23:32:29 · 193 阅读 · 0 评论